MySQL5.5解压版安装及使用

时间:2024-05-19 19:39:48

MySQL5.5解压版安装及使用

1.下载地址

  • 官网地址 https://dev.mysql.com/downloads/mysql/5.5.html
    根据需要选择对应的zip包
    MySQL5.5解压版安装及使用
  • 这个是我自己使用的64位zip包 迅雷可以直接下载
    https://sl-m-ssl.xunlei.com/h5/page/download-share/index.html?entry=link&appType=PC&videobtindex=-1&storid=83295e1c7f

2.解压文件及配置

根据需要将mysql压缩包解压到对应位置
解压后看到安装根目录下有5个ini文件 如下:
1.my-huge.ini
2.my-innodb-heavy-4G.ini
3.my-large.ini
4.my-medium.ini
5.my-small.ini
从上至下mysql服务占用内存依次减小
根据使用需要复制一个文件,更名为my.ini
为my.ini添加自己的一些属性设置
MySQL5.5解压版安装及使用MySQL5.5解压版安装及使用
[mysqld]
#设置编码格式
character-set-server = utf8
#mysql按装路径
basedir = D:/mysql-5.5.56-winx64
#数据库数据存放位置
datadir = D:/mysql-5.5.56-winx64/data
#最大连接数
max_connections = 1000
#mysqld.exe文件位置
[WinMySQLadmin]
Server = D:/mysql-5.5.56-winx64/bin/mysqld.exe

在安装根目录(D:\mysql-5.5.56-winx64)下新建一个文本文件,编辑文件内容
start D:\mysql-5.5.56-winx64\bin\mysqld --defaults-file=D:\mysql-5.5.56-winx64\my.ini
重命名文件名为 startup.bat (注意文件名为startup 文件类型为bat 用于启用mysql服务)
再新建一个文本文件,文件内容为
start D:\mysql-5.5.56-winx64\bin\mysqladmin -uroot -p*** shutdown
重命名为 stop.bat (-uroot -p*** root 为mysql数据库管理员用户名 *号位置填写计划使用的管理员密码 这个文件也可以在最后创建 用于关闭mysql服务)

3.启用mysql服务、创建数据库 和 用户

  • 1.双击startup.bat 文件
  • 2.打开cmd 命令面板
  • 3.先输入D: 回车 (此处输入安装 mysql位置盘符)
  • 4.然后 cd D:\mysql5.5\bin 回车切换目录位置
    (以上2-4也可以直接在资源管理器中 D:\mysql5.5\bin 目录下 在 目录框中 直接输入cmd )
  • 输入命令 mysql -uroot -p (因为 第一次安装 root没有密码 ) MySQL5.5解压版安装及使用
  • 修改密码 修改root用户所有密码
    update mysql.user set password=PASSWORD(‘123456’) where User=‘root’;
  • 创建数据库
    create schema [数据库名称] default character set utf8 collate utf8_general_ci;
    create database abc default character set utf8 collate utf8_general_ci;
      采用create schema和create database 创建数据库的效果一样。
  • 创建用户
    create user ‘[用户名称]’@’%’ identified by ‘[用户密码]’;–创建用户
    create user ‘abc’@’%’ identified by ‘123456’;
    密码8位以上,包括:大写字母、小写字母、数字、特殊字符
    %:匹配所有主机,该地方还可以设置成‘localhost’,代表只能本地访问,例如root账户默认为‘localhost‘
    使用% navicat创建连接时需要使用实际ip地址
  • 用户授权数据库
    grant all privileges on abc.* to ‘abc’@’%’ ;
    *代表整个数据库 . 就是对所有数据库的所有表都有操作权限
  • 立即启用修改
    flush privileges ;

MySQL5.5解压版安装及使用
注意 :创建bat文件的方式启用mysql 更适用于 电脑中安装有多个版本的mysql方便mysql版本切换,每次重启电脑都需要双击startup.bat以启动服务